Cannot install EMET Notifier 4.1 or 5.0 Tech Preview

I uninstalled EMET notifier 3 to try out the new 5.0 tech preview. However when trying to install I get an error saying "There is a problem with this Windows Installer package. A DLL required for this install to complete could not be run. Contact your
support personnel or package vendor."
I tried installing 4.1 and get the same error. I am running Windows 8.1 Home Premium and have .Net 4 installed. I have turned on verbose logging, apologies for the massive amount of data but I didn't want anything to get missed.
The log file is below. Can anyone suggest what might be going wrong?
\Edit - The log below is pretty heavy reading, but the line that seems to be causing the trouble is:
CustomAction DIRCA_CheckFX returned actual error code 1157 (note this may not be 100% accurate if translation happened inside sandbox)
Solution
The solution is to go into c:\users\"username"\AppData\Local\ then right click on "temp" and choose "properies". Choose "security" --> edit --> add, and add the username you are using, and give yourself all rights.

    By the way: The Win 8.1 installation requires the UEFI mode (in case the UEFI BIOS is available). But booting from another, external source requires the disabled secure boot option.
    So maybe you should use the UEFI mode but should disable the secure boot option in order to boot from LAN.

    Some people have been successful installing 8.1 (me, for instance) despite it not being supported. However this seems to be hardware dependent.
    I would have expected the normal WININSTALL option to be available on a Bootcamp-created USB, not just the EFI boot option.
    It really depends on whether Bootcamp is creating a hybrid MBR when it creates the Bootcamp partition. Some later model Macs do not. On the Macs that do not create the hybrid MBR Windows may install in EFI mode.
    If you remove everything and stretch the Macintosh HD back to the full size of the disc again then reboot and when the system restarts begin the Bootcamp installation again but do not let it restart at that time, you can then run the following code in the terminal and report its output we will be able to see if a hybrid MBR has been created (this is after the partition has been created by Bootcamp, but before it reboots).
